Description

Five Column Yahtzee takes the idea of classic Yahtzee and Triple Yahtzee a step further. You have five columns. Columns 1-3 can be filled with throws of the matching number for example first throw pair of sixes could be marked in the first column as a pair, 12 points. Or for the second throw you could decide to keep the pair and throw the remaining three dice getting a pair of fives, now you could mark it as two pair, 22 to the second column. Or you could hold on to the two pairs and throw the last dice third time, getting another five that you could mark as a full house, 27 to third column. 4th column is forced column from top to bottom, where you need to start from triple ones followed by triple twos etc. 5th column works similarly, but from bottom to top, starting from the yahtzee followed by sum etc. You can't skip any, but you can mark a dash (0 points) if you so choose or are forced to. For the 4th and 5th columns you can use 3 throws. —user summary
